Sailaway.World
Suggest using this thread to discuss Sailaway.World issues where they involve OpenCPN.
Sailaway has far better NMEA simulation possibilities than ShipDriver. Depth is available, which is impressive.Sample NMEAConverter sentence:
$XXDBT, $SDDBT1,$SDDBT2,$SDDBT3,$SDDBT4,$SDDBT5,$SDDBT6
NMEAConverter plugin plays an important role at the moment, although there may be scope for a dedicated plugin later.

Re: Sailaway.World
SailawayNMEA_pi v0.2 has now been published for Windows and MacOS.
https://github.com/Rasbats/SailawayN...eases/tag/v0.2
There is now a menu option to create a waypoints file from an OpenCPN gpx file. This file can be uploaded to Sailaway ('Hamburger','Options','Account','Go to webpage'). It will then appear in your library of routes.
TODO Update manual to show menu.
